ResponseMetaData

जवाब के मेटाडेटा में, शिकायत के कॉन्टेंट के बारे में ज़्यादा जानकारी शामिल है.

जेएसओएन के काेड में दिखाना
{
  "dataLossFromOtherRow": boolean,
  "samplingMetadatas": [
    {
      object (SamplingMetadata)
    }
  ],
  "schemaRestrictionResponse": {
    object (SchemaRestrictionResponse)
  },
  "currencyCode": string,
  "timeZone": string,
  "emptyReason": string,
  "subjectToThresholding": boolean
}
फ़ील्ड
dataLossFromOtherRow

boolean

अगर वैल्यू सही है, तो इससे पता चलता है कि डाइमेंशन कॉम्बिनेशन की कुछ बकेट को "(अन्य)" लाइन में रोल किया गया है. ऐसा ज़्यादा एलिमेंट की रिपोर्ट के मामले में हो सकता है.

मेटाडेटा पैरामीटर dataLossFromOtherRow में, रिपोर्ट में इस्तेमाल की गई एग्रीगेट की गई डेटा टेबल के आधार पर जानकारी अपने-आप भर जाती है. रिपोर्ट में फ़िल्टर और सीमाओं पर ध्यान दिए बिना, पैरामीटर सही तरीके से भर जाएगा.

उदाहरण के लिए, (अन्य) लाइन को रिपोर्ट से हटाया जा सकता है, क्योंकि अनुरोध में sessionSource = google फ़िल्टर मौजूद है. अगर इस रिपोर्ट को जनरेट करने के लिए इस्तेमाल किए गए इनपुट एग्रीगेट डेटा में किसी अन्य लाइन का डेटा मौजूद है, तो इस पैरामीटर में जानकारी अपने-आप भर जाएगी.

ज़्यादा जानने के लिए, (अन्य) लाइन और डेटा सैंपलिंग के बारे में जानकारी देखें.

samplingMetadatas[]

object (SamplingMetadata)

अगर इस रिपोर्ट के नतीजे सैंपल के तौर पर उपलब्ध हैं, तो इससे पता चलता है कि इस रिपोर्ट में इस्तेमाल किए गए इवेंट का प्रतिशत कितना है. तारीख की हर सीमा के लिए, एक samplingMetadatas भरा जाता है. हर samplingMetadatas किसी तारीख की सीमा से जुड़ा होता है, जिस क्रम में अनुरोध में तारीख की सीमाएं तय की गई थीं.

हालांकि, अगर नतीजे सैंपल नहीं किए गए हैं, तो यह फ़ील्ड नहीं बताया जाएगा.

schemaRestrictionResponse

object (SchemaRestrictionResponse)

इससे पता चलता है कि इस रिपोर्ट को बनाने के दौरान, स्कीमा से जुड़ी किन पाबंदियों को लागू किया गया था. ज़्यादा जानने के लिए, ऐक्सेस और डेटा के इस्तेमाल से जुड़ी पाबंदियों को मैनेज करना देखें.

currencyCode

string

इस रिपोर्ट में इस्तेमाल किया गया मुद्रा कोड. इसे विज़ुअलाइज़ेशन के लिए, purchaseRevenue जैसी मुद्रा मेट्रिक को फ़ॉर्मैट करने में इस्तेमाल किया जाता है. अगर अनुरोध में मुद्राकोड दिया गया है, तो यह रिस्पॉन्स पैरामीटर, अनुरोध पैरामीटर को एको करेगा. ऐसा न होने पर, यह रिस्पॉन्स पैरामीटर, प्रॉपर्टी का मौजूदा मुद्रा कोड होगा.

मुद्रा के कोड, ISO 4217 स्टैंडर्ड (https://en.wikipedia.org/wiki/ISO_4217) से ली गई मुद्रा के टाइप की स्ट्रिंग एन्कोडिंग हैं. उदाहरण के लिए, "USD", "EUR", "JPY". ज़्यादा जानने के लिए, https://support.google.com/analytics/answer/9796179 पर जाएं.

timeZone

string

प्रॉपर्टी का मौजूदा टाइमज़ोन. इसका इस्तेमाल समय पर आधारित डाइमेंशन, जैसे कि hour और minute को समझने के लिए किया जाता है. आईएएनए टाइम ज़ोन डेटाबेस (https://www.iana.org/time-zones) से मिली स्ट्रिंग के तौर पर फ़ॉर्मैट किया गया हो; उदाहरण के लिए, "America/New_York" या "Asia/Tokyo".

emptyReason

string

अगर इसमें कोई वजह बताई गई है, तो इस वजह से रिपोर्ट में कोई जानकारी नहीं होगी.

subjectToThresholding

boolean

अगर subjectToThresholding सेटिंग सही है, तो यह रिपोर्ट थ्रेशोल्ड के मुताबिक होती है. साथ ही, यह सिर्फ़ वही डेटा दिखाती है जो एग्रीगेशन के लिए तय की गई कम से कम सीमा को पूरा करता है. ऐसा हो सकता है कि किसी अनुरोध पर थ्रेशोल्ड थ्रेशोल्ड लागू हो और रिपोर्ट में डेटा मौजूद न हो. ऐसा तब भी हो सकता है, जब पूरा डेटा, थ्रेशोल्ड से ज़्यादा हो. ज़्यादा जानने के लिए, डेटा थ्रेशोल्ड देखें.

SchemaRestrictionResponse

इस रिपोर्ट को बनाने में स्कीमा प्रतिबंध सक्रिय रूप से लागू किए गए हैं. ज़्यादा जानने के लिए, ऐक्सेस और डेटा के इस्तेमाल से जुड़ी पाबंदियों को मैनेज करना देखें.

जेएसओएन के काेड में दिखाना
{
  "activeMetricRestrictions": [
    {
      object (ActiveMetricRestriction)
    }
  ]
}
फ़ील्ड
activeMetricRestrictions[]

object (ActiveMetricRestriction)

रिपोर्ट बनाने के दौरान लागू की गई सभी पाबंदियां. उदाहरण के लिए, purchaseRevenue में हमेशा REVENUE_DATA टाइप की पाबंदी होती है. हालांकि, यह ऐक्टिव रिस्पॉन्स पाबंदी सिर्फ़ तब अपने-आप भर जाती है, जब उपयोगकर्ता को पसंद के मुताबिक दी गई भूमिका, REVENUE_DATA को ऐक्सेस करने की अनुमति न देती हो.

ActiveMetricRestriction

रिपोर्ट बनाने के लिए सक्रिय रूप से प्रतिबंधित मेट्रिक.

जेएसओएन के काेड में दिखाना
{
  "restrictedMetricTypes": [
    enum (RestrictedMetricType)
  ],
  "metricName": string
}
फ़ील्ड
restrictedMetricTypes[]

enum (RestrictedMetricType)

इस मेट्रिक पर पाबंदी लगाए जाने की वजह.

metricName

string

पाबंदी वाली मेट्रिक का नाम.

RestrictedMetricType

डेटा की ऐसी कैटगरी जिन्हें कुछ GA4 प्रॉपर्टी पर देखने से रोका जा सकता है.

Enums
RESTRICTED_METRIC_TYPE_UNSPECIFIED टाइप की जानकारी नहीं है.
COST_DATA लागत मेट्रिक, जैसे कि adCost.
REVENUE_DATA रेवेन्यू की मेट्रिक, जैसे कि purchaseRevenue.

SamplingMetadata

अगर इस रिपोर्ट के नतीजे सैंपल के तौर पर उपलब्ध हैं, तो इससे पता चलता है कि इस रिपोर्ट में इस्तेमाल किए गए इवेंट का प्रतिशत कितना है. सैंपलिंग, पूरे डेटा के किसी सबसेट का विश्लेषण करने की प्रोसेस है, ताकि बड़े डेटा सेट में मौजूद काम की जानकारी को उजागर किया जा सके.

जेएसओएन के काेड में दिखाना
{
  "samplesReadCount": string,
  "samplingSpaceSize": string
}
फ़ील्ड
samplesReadCount

string (int64 format)

तारीख की किसी सीमा के लिए, सैंपल के तौर पर तैयार की गई इस रिपोर्ट में पढ़े गए इवेंट की कुल संख्या. यह इस रिपोर्ट में, इस प्रॉपर्टी के डेटा के सबसेट का साइज़ है.

samplingSpaceSize

string (int64 format)

इस प्रॉपर्टी के डेटा में मौजूद इवेंट की कुल संख्या, जिनका विश्लेषण इस रिपोर्ट में तारीख की किसी सीमा के लिए किया जा सकता था. सैंपलिंग से बड़े डेटा सेट के बारे में काम की जानकारी का पता चलता है. यह बड़े डेटा सेट का साइज़ होता है.

इस रिपोर्ट में इस्तेमाल किए गए डेटा के प्रतिशत की गणना करने के लिए, samplesReadCount/samplingSpaceSize की गणना करें.